Transaction 84a5a712e161ffbf515427a06dee1d4066000047f868405150368aab9536c277

1 Input
2 Outputs
  • 84a5a712e161ffbf515427a06dee1d4066000047f868405150368aab9536c277:0
  • value  455400
    address  33xmsWdUkVJrTat6dPdB45SQ7SDihyu575
  • 84a5a712e161ffbf515427a06dee1d4066000047f868405150368aab9536c277:1
  • value  206413935
    address  3EbwxqHeYQfkFh1fS9MpAcqK59pQsRYrC3